The present invention relates to a method for producing an aluminum-alloyed (aluminum-containing) zinc layer, in particular with an increased layer thickness, on an iron-based component, preferably a steel component, by means of hot-dip galvanizing (hot-dip galvanizing), in particular a method for increasing and / or setting, preferably increasing, the layer thickness of a aluminum-alloyed (aluminum-containing) zinc layer produced by hot-dip galvanizing on an iron-based component, as well as a component available in this way provided with an aluminum-alloyed (aluminum-containing) zinc layer and its respective use.
